    Cod Provencal is a classic French dish that is simple to make but packed with flavour. This dish is made with cod fillets, olive oil, garlic, tomatoes, onions, white wine, parsley, thyme, oregano, bay leaf, capers, and olives.     Ingredients

    • Cod fillets
    • Olive oil
    • Salt and pepper
    • Garlic
    • Tomatoes, diced
    • Onion, diced
    • White wine
    • Parsley, chopped
    • Thyme
    • Oregano
    • Bay leaf
    • Capers
    • Olives, pitted and halved

    Method

    • Step-by-Step Method for Cod Provençal
    • Preheat the oven to 180°C (350°F)
    • Pat cod fillets dry with kitchen paper and season both sides with salt and pepper
    • Dice onion and set aside
    • Chop garlic and set aside
    • Dice tomatoes and set aside
    • Halve and pit olives if needed, set aside
    • Finely chop parsley, set aside for garnishing
    • In a small bowl, combine thyme, oregano, and bay leaf
    • In a large ovenproof skillet or casserole, heat olive oil over medium heat
    • Add diced onion and sauté until softened, about 3 minutes
    • Add chopped garlic, stirring until fragrant, about 1 minute
    • Add diced tomatoes and cook until slightly softened, about 3 minutes
    • Pour in white wine and simmer 2 minutes to reduce slightly
    • Stir in thyme, oregano, bay leaf, capers, and olives
    • Arrange seasoned cod fillets on top of the vegetable mixture
    • Spoon some tomato mixture over the cod to moisten the surface
    • Transfer pan to the oven and bake until the cod is opaque and flakes easily, 12–15 minutes
    • Remove bay leaf from pan after baking
    • Sprinkle with chopped parsley before serving
    • Plate the fish with generous spoonfuls of the Provençal vegetables and juices
    • Serve immediately with a lemon wedge if desired
